Purpose: To serve English Learners (ELs) as they acquire academic and social English language proficiency in grades K‑12. To provide a safe learning environment that supports the English language development and academic success of English Learners.

Key

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Create a classroom environment that is conducive to learning.
  • Act as a liaison between students, school staff, and family.
  • Administer state required assessments.
  • Schedule and deliver instruction that is aligned to needs of the students based on the LIEP matrix.
  • Maintain student data, records, and documentation for each student and update as needed.
  • Design and deliver ESL instruction based on the WIDA Standards.
  • Attend parent/teacher conferences of English Learners as needed.
  • Collaborate with regular education teachers to share instructional strategies for English Learners.
  • Design and deliver parent engagement activities at the school site(s).
  • Design and deliver professional development at the school site(s) that supports English Learners.
  • Maintain a high level of organizational skills.
  • Attend ESL staff meetings.
  • Participate in professional development opportunities.
  • Perform other appropriate duties as assigned by the supervisor.

Reports to: Principal(s), ESL Lead Teacher, and/or Director of Federal Programs
